- iPhone topik
- Második bétánál jár a One UI 8
- Magisk
- eSIM, a kártyamentes szabadság
- Samsung Galaxy A34 - plus size modell
- Samsung Galaxy A56 - megbízható középszerűség
- Google Pixel 9 és Pixel 9 Pro összehasonlító gyorsteszt
- Huawei Watch GT 5 Pro - egészség + stílus
- Mi nincs, grafén akku van: itt a Xiaomi 11T és 11T Pro
- Motorola Edge 40 neo - színre és formára
Új hozzászólás Aktív témák
-
Sk8erPeter
nagyúr
válasz
PumpkinSeed #17084 üzenetére
"Amúgy azért lenne fontos, mert pontokat kapnak a felhasználók bizonyos oldalak meglátogatásáért, és hogy ne legyen minden oldal töltésnél adatbázis művelet így úgy gondoltam, hogy letárolom cookieba és csak valamilyen időközönként tárolom le."
Hát pedig de, az ellenőrzést és szükség esetén a pontnövelést, és ezzel az adatbázis-műveletet azonnal az oldalletöltésnél, szerveroldalon végezd el, ilyen feladatokat semmiképp se rakj át kliensoldalra. Egy normálisan karbantartott adatbázisnál, nem feleslegesen agyonbonyolított query-knél ez nem szabadna, hogy gondot okozzon. Ha gyorsítani akarsz ezen, akkor ezt szerveroldalon végezd, ne úgy akarj gyorsítani, hogy azon töröd az agyad, hogy hogyan fogadj el megbízhatatlan adatforrást (minden adatforrás megbízhatatlan, ami a klienstől származik) valamilyen szinten megbízhatónak. -
válasz
PumpkinSeed #17084 üzenetére
Használj checksumot. De ez csak egy ötlet, a web nem az én területem.
-
Zedz
addikt
válasz
PumpkinSeed #17084 üzenetére
Ha ennyire fontos számodra az adat és biztos helyen akarod tudni, akkor szerintem is felesleges spórolni azon az 1 queryn. Az a biztos, ha elrakod DB-be, onnan már nem olyan egyszerű eltüntetni.
-
wis
tag
válasz
PumpkinSeed #17084 üzenetére
A leírásodból nem derült ki számomra, hogy miért probléma minden oldalletöltésnél egy adatbázis művelet, hisz ez teljesen természetes manapság, plusz egy query nem számít. Esetleg próbálkozhatsz azzal, hogy valamilyen memória alapú táblában tárolod egy ideig a látogatásokat, így csökkentve a lemezterhelést.
A manipulációt úgy tudod elkerülni, ha egy titkosított adatot tárolsz a felhasználónál ami visszafejtésnél kibukik ha belenyúltak.
Új hozzászólás Aktív témák
Hirdetés
- Csere-Beszámítás! Gigabyte Aorus Elite RX 9070 XT 16GB Videokártya! Bemutató darab!
- GIGABYTE RTX 3060TI 8GB VISION OC
- Csere-Beszámítás! Sapphire Pulse RX 9070 XT 16GB Videokártya! Bemutató darab!
- Topping D30 Pro (ezüst) eladó
- ! AMD Brutál Gamer Konfig ! 9800X3D / 7900XTX ( RITKASÁG ) 32Gb RAM 32Colos ROG Monitor
- MacBook Air 15 M3 8 / 256GB dobozos 12 hónap garancia
- Bomba ár! Lenovo X1 Yoga 3rd - i5-8GEN I 8GB I 256GB SSD I 14" FHD Touch I W11 I CAM I Garancia!
- BESZÁMÍTÁS! ASRock H310CM i3 9100F 8GB DDR4 240GB SSD 1TB HDD GTX 1060 3GB AeroCool Strike-X 500W
- AKCIÓ! ASUS MAXIMUS VIII HERO Z170 chipset alaplap garanciával hibátlan működéssel
- Realme 7i 64GB, Kártyafüggetlen, 1 Év Garanciával
Állásajánlatok
Cég: CAMERA-PRO Hungary Kft
Város: Budapest
Cég: PC Trade Systems Kft.
Város: Szeged